So when you need a Dallas conference photographer at the Omni Hotel Dallas, here are a few factors to keep in mind so that it is a perfect match for you and your photographer:

They know the lay of the land

It’s always a major plus when you have an event photographer who knows the venue he or she is shooting in. Not only do they know how to get in and out of the hotel efficiently so that they arrive timely or can get to offsite events before your attendees do, but they are super familiar with the lighting conditions in each room. This means that they know where all of the best light is to capture moments (the third floor windows outside of the Dallas ballrooms make for the best light ever!), so that they can take advantage of the best spots to create dynamic photography for you, and are completely prepared for any areas that may need to have special camera settings or approaches to the lighting. Additionally, they are familiar with the layout of the hotel so that they can move between rooms as efficiently as possible. Need to go from Trinity to Deep Ellum? Down the escalator they go!

They have the skill to make you (and your group) look awesome.

Your event photographer is familiar with the space. That’s great on two fronts: first, it means they know where they are going like I mentioned above, but second, it means that they are experienced at capturing convention and conference photography in Dallas. Hiring a photographer who is very experienced in the category of events is incredibly important. Like many of the different niches in photography, events have their own intricacies and specific demands that are very familiar to seasoned Dallas event photographers, but may not be known by those who are outside of this particular type of photography. Make sure your photographer has plenty of event experience at the Omni Dallas so that they can create photos that will tell your story in the best light possible.

They can help guide you through the hotel and beyond

Perhaps you need to know how to get to Gilley’s or Eddie Deen’s Ranch (this event photographer has shot many a group experiencing everything from live music to live longhorns), where Deep Ellum is, or where you should go in Uptown for a great night out or upscale dinner with your sales dinner or prospective clients. Or it could just be you are looking for Texas Spice in the hotel, a great place to watch the game or where on earth the meeting rooms are. A conference photographer who knows the Omni Dallas up and down can give you some great recommendations on where to go for all of these different requests, whether it be inside the hotel, down the street or across town.
